- Q: What happens to my files after the trial? Will they be locked
- until registered?
-
- A: No, Don't worry, your files will be accessible even if the trial
- period ends, only the locking function would be disabled. Which
- means you'd be able to access your files but would not be able to
- lock them after the trial period is over.

- Q: What is the Master Key and how do I get it?
-
- A: Master Key is one of the feature of Folder Lock that allows
- you to get back your files in case of a lost password. However,
- it is only available to the registered users of the full version.

- Q: How can I lock my files on multiple locations and directories on
- my hard disk?
-
- A: You can install the software on more than one locations on your
- hard disk and can lock your files and folders in multiple lockers
- on multiple drives or directories.

- Q: Can I use Norton Disk Doctor or other such utilities to recover
- locked folder made by Folder Lock?
-
- A: No, please note that if you want to use Norton Disk Doctor or
- other such utilities to check your disk, then never choose to
- recover the locked folder files, otherwise your files may get
- damaged or deleted. Since the Folder Lock doesn't allow the locked
- folder to be recovered.

- Q: I get an empty locker folder, but I had important files in
- it, can I get them back?
-
- A: This problem is now solved in Folder Lock's newest version. To
- recover your files in case of empty locker folder, please cut/paste
- your empty locker folder to some other directory and then enter
- your password. You will get your files back this way. If you

- Q: I want to lock files on my CD-ROM, How can I do that?
-
- A: You can lock files on a CD only if you are using a CD-RW device
- to access your CDs. However, you can not use CD-ROMs to write to
- disk therefore Folder Lock will not work in CD-ROM. To Lock your
- files on a CD-RW, install the software on the CD via RW device
- and then start keeping your files in the locker folder from there.

- Q: Where is this locker folder located?
-
- A: Locker folder is created automatically when you run the
- executable file and it is situated in the same directory where
- your program is, i.e the program folder of Folder Lock.
